  2. 1. : a tribute anciently exacted on the Scottish border by plundering chiefs in exchange for immunity from pillage. 2. a. : extortion or coercion by threats especially of public exposure or criminal prosecution. b. : the payment that is extorted. blackmail transitive verb. blackmailer noun.   3. Blackmail involves a threat to do something that would cause a person to suffer embarrassment or financial loss, unless that person meets certain demands. The threat might include: to reveal private information about a person that is likely to cause them embarrassment;

  4. February 17, 2019 by: Content Team. The term blackmail describes the act of threatening to make someone suffer in some way unless they meet certain demands. Generally, it involves the threat of revealing embarrassing or damaging information about a person in order to coerce them to do something.

  7. Blackmail is the act of attempting to force someone to do something or give up something valuable by threatening negative consequences if they don’t, especially revealing negative information about them. Blackmail can also be used as a verb meaning to do such a thing.
